IL SB0777

REVENUE-TECH

Introduced Senate Don Harmon (D)
Plain English Summary

The bill, titled 'REVENUE-TECH', is a technical amendment to the Historic Preservation Tax Credit Act in Illinois. It makes a minor change to the section that outlines the short title of the act, likely to ensure clarity and accuracy in the law's naming.
